About the Role: Work as part of a wider facilities team to ensure efficient operation of client site by effectively managing the day-to-day facilities services through the designated suppliers, ensuring the highest standards of serviceability of our buildings for both clients and employees. Using your strong interpersonal skills, maintain consistent professional working relationships with all client side colleagues.

What You'll Do:

  • Management of Vendors & Building Operations:
  • Ensure a smooth running of a flagship site, including front-of-house, events, and day-to-day operations.
  • Direct line management of the reception.
  • The candidate must have an M&E understanding.
  • Ensure the front-of-house is delivered to a high standard and security policies are being followed.
  • Set up regular meetings with suppliers tracking key activity to ensure we meet our contractual KPI's.
  • Be proactive in approach and act as the primary support for the Facilities Manager, including budgeting, invoice approvals, raising PO's, submitting invoices and completing financial reports for the FM.
  • Oversee a budget for the site, ensuring the budget is delivered within 1.5% variance.
  • Ensure Health and Safety compliance relating to all contractor activity.
  • Oversight of all vendor activity including cleaning, M&E maintenance and any other vendor attending site.
  • Be present and build a relationship with key stakeholders of the business, including EA's.
  • Overall responsibility for the safety and wellbeing of employees and building users.
  • Monitor seating plans ensuring floor plans and desk numbering are up to date. Liaise with EMEA Space Planning regarding all office moves and changes.
  • Manage vendors in line with sustainability goals and raise the general awareness of waste recycling.
  • Responsible for ensuring complete activity handover to suppliers and colleagues before any leave of absence.
  • Support and manage the onboarding process for all new joiners, including welcome/building induction, emergency procedures, building access passes, account access to the room and desk booking system, locker allocation and welfare facilities.
  • Ensure sufficient stock levels and supplies are available to run the site effectively.
  • At times, work after hours to support events, and maintenance works required in the office.
  • Management of Budget:
  • Budget Management and preparation: Accruals, Purchase Orders, Invoices, adherence to the finance policies.
  • Management of HSE & Security:
  • Carry out regular spacewalks at sites and report any hazards.
  • Manage the Work-Permit process for any medium or high-risk contractor activity at sites. Report log and follow up on any incidents/accidents in your buildings.
  • Ensure copies of relevant works are kept on file within the FM office.
  • Ensure that posters on noticeboards, including site Health and Safety details, are kept up to date.

What You'll Need:

  • NEBOSH - preferred but not essential.
  • IOSH Managing safely - Essential but can be worked towards as development.
  • Customer Know-how/ Complaint Management/ Best Practice in Client-Facing environments.
  • Customer Experience training beneficial.
